壹佰网|ERP100 - 企业信息化知识门户

 找回密码
 注册
查看: 1596|回复: 20

[咨询|实施] [分享知识 新人历程]Maximo从零到精通,抛砖引玉,请多指教

[复制链接]
发表于 2013/8/15 10:31:40 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。如果您注册时有任何问题请联系客服QQ: 83569622  。

您需要 登录 才可以下载或查看,没有帐号?注册

x
个人简介:糊了泥 Maximo新人
连载主题:我的Maximo历程,目标:写给自己,从零到精通
开贴日期:2013年8月16日
计划发布在那个板块:maximo
更新周期(每x天/每周/每两周/每月):尽量每周一次/每两周一次
本连载的亮点是:新人挨踢贴,抛砖引玉,坚持就是胜利

本帖被以下淘专辑推荐:

发表于 2013/8/16 11:34:13 | 显示全部楼层
什么时候才能看到发的首帖?

点评

今晚8点开写,只为抛砖引玉,欢迎关注  发表于 2013/8/16 12:31
按照计划是今天开始连载;  发表于 2013/8/16 11:41
 楼主| 发表于 2013/8/16 20:09:17 | 显示全部楼层
开贴之前,声明如下:此帖目的只是一个刚走进工作的一个菜鸟的成长历程(才一个月不到),所以本连载将以一个纯菜鸟的视角来书写。本帖中的某些知识将引用前辈们的某些知识,请勿见怪~~~只是想更稳定的进步,更长久的坚持。在此先感谢那个以前或者今后即将帮助我的ta你们的帮助将是我完成连载的重要动力,欢迎关注,更欢迎拍砖!
本帖格式我将规范如下:每帖我将以            【问题XX】【前台/后台/手动配置】           【提问】          【TIPS】       【心情】      【涉及文档】         这几个板块发帖,每次将有问题至少3个(希望每次能写出来吧)
问题是自己已经遭遇到并且有解决方案(虽然不一定解决到位)
提问是自己想想,不一定能实现或许根本乱问
TIPS是一些小提示
心情发帖时的心情
文档上传的附件   
——————————————————————————————————————————————
下帖预告:
1.maximo简介
2.工欲善其事,必先利其器,新手安装maximo环境
3.我要创建自己的一个模块,该怎么做?



好了,第一帖接上        

点评

跟着你学习Maximo噢;  发表于 2013/8/16 20:29
这种风格是你独创的;有意思;  发表于 2013/8/16 20:19
 楼主| 发表于 2013/8/16 21:04:11 | 显示全部楼层
问题1.maximo是嘛东东,能吃吗?
Maximo 是计算机化的资产维护系统,提供了资产管理、工作管理、物料管理和采  购功能,从而帮助公司最大限度地提高生产力并延长增收资产的寿命。 Maximo 使贵公司能够创建与“企业资产管理” (EAM) 和 “信息技术资产管理 (ITAM) 相关的维护、维修和操作策略。
Maximo 存储和维护有关贵公司资产、设备和库存的数据。您可以使用这些信息来 辅助安排维护工作、跟踪资产状态、管理库存和资源以及分析成本。 可以对 Maximo 的软件套件进行配置,以满足多种不同的业务需求,包括: 制造业和公用事业生产 , 旅馆、大学和其他设施 ,公共汽车、火车、飞机和其他交通工具 ,信息技术 (IT) 资产 Maximo 可以帮助公司在降低运营成本的同时提高增收资产的可用性和效能,而且  不会增加安全问题。
使用 Maximo,您可以:
记录从申请开始到问题解决过程中的服务申请和所有相关的记录和通信。
跟踪工单和故障,以便更好地安排预防性维护。
在网络中跟踪信息技术 (IT) 资产及其配置。
跟踪库存的使用情况以找到最佳的库存级别。
其目标是,对于即将进行的工作,最大程度地保证库存项目的可用性,同时减少不必要的库存和相关运输成本。跟踪工单的库存存储和物料的采购情况。要帮助建立预算,您可以使用 Maximo 来跟踪完成工单时所使用的员工、物料、服务、资产和工具的成本。找出工作场所中的潜在危险并制定增加安全性所需的预防措施,以减少工伤  事故。 Maximo 可以自动执行重复发生或定期发生的过程,例如预防性维护、定期检验或  重订购库存项目。

提问要想深入maximo需要哪些知识?
       敬候您的良言!

TIPS
尽快熟悉你的客户的相关业务流程,Believe me,you can't stop before you get enough!
——————————————————————————————————————————————————————

问题2我选择了干maximo这行,首先该干什么?
工欲善其事,必先利其器。下面介绍我的maximo环境搭建过程。
我的软件:  Oracle Database 10g     weblogic server 10.3.4.0
                  IBM Maximo Asset Management 7.5
具体过程请见文档区,或许你装的过程中会遇见问题,多考虑下自己的电脑是不是干净的{:soso_e151:}
————————————————————————————————————————————————————————
问题3我要创建自己的一个模块,该怎么做?

--  添加一级菜单
INSERT INTO MAXMODULES (MODULE, DESCRIPTION, MAXMODULESID)
VALUES ('TEST1', '图书馆', MAXMODULESSEQ.NEXTVAL);

TEST1        加入的模块名称(创建应用程序被指定发布在何处
图书馆     模块显示名称

INSERT INTO MAXMENU (MENUTYPE, MODULEAPP, POSITION, SUBPOSITION,
ELEMENTTYPE, KEYVALUE, HEADERDESCRIPTION, URL, VISIBLE, IMAGE, ACCESSKEY,
TABDISPLAY, MAXMENUID)
VALUES ('MODULE', 'TEST1', 1800 , 0 , 'MODULE', 'TEST1', NULL, NULL, 1 ,
null, NULL, NULL, MAXMENUSEQ.NEXTVAL);

1800    根据此从小到大排练
0          不是子级,即为父级
这两句SQL语句即可创建一个模块。当然,你要在创建应用程序的时候才能选到它,创建成功后才能在“转到”中看到你自己所创建的模块


提问能给我解释下这个MAXMENU和MAXMODULES或者还有其他相关表么,还有第二句中1800前的TEST11800后的TEST1是否可以不同,第二句话的两个TEST1与第一句话中的TEST1有关联吗?
我要删除模块呢?


敬候您的良言!


TIPS
赶紧学好SQL语句吧,很重要的!!!!!
——————————————————————————————————————————————————————————
心情
刚毕业,进入工作不到一个月,接触新事物maximo,一时间完全没了主方向,资料那个叫难找啊,买本书都买不到..............
公司师傅又忙………………工作又要开展…………不想吐槽了。
不过还好,对自己来说这只算一个小小的却又十分关键的挑战——菜鸟凭什么能立足于世?我究竟要什么,究竟要什么,究竟要什么?
献给我这个菜鸟几句话吧:端正自己的心态,努力去迈出万里长征的第一步,板砖来了不要怕,更不要躲!要知道男人就该对一切物理伤害免疫,虽然精神伤害会double,但我身边总有几个精神治愈者,默默的给我加血!所以结论就是不要躲,任何时候都要勇于挑战自己,你要比的就是昨天的你,其余与你无关!
————————————————————————————————————————————————————————————
文档区
maximo.doc (3.26 MB, 下载次数: 33, 售价: 1 点努力值)

点评

跟踪一下,一起提高  发表于 2013/8/19 15:22
受益匪浅;  发表于 2013/8/17 06:00
加上四海哥一句点评,我也明白了  发表于 2013/8/16 22:19
明白了,Maximo是管理资产的使用,而ERP中的资产模块是管账;  发表于 2013/8/16 21:17
 楼主| 发表于 2013/8/23 21:15:50 | 显示全部楼层
问题1.我的例子中使用到了附件控件,该怎么样完成其功能呢?

1.在表中添加关联DOCLINKS,子对象DOCLINK语句为ownertable='表名' and ownerid=:表id
2.在应用程序设计器中拖入你的附件控件;
3.同时在应用程序设计器中添加签名选项
          ASSOCFOLD            关联文件夹
          MANAGEFOLD          管理文件夹
         MANAGELIB             管理库
4.添加修改选择操作菜单
         HEADER            AM10          附件库/文件夹
         OPTION            MANAGEFOLD        管理文件夹
        OPTION             MANAGELIB           管理库
        OPTION             ASSCOFOLD          关联文件夹
5.完成程序的授权操作,并转到所设计的应用程序中
         完成文件夹路径配置并关联你所需要的文件夹

提问我上传文件上去后,点击却无法下载,该怎么解决?

尝试中,有高人帮忙吗?

问题2aln域、表域有什么用处?

字段绑定aln域将使字段的值域为aln域中的值,比如现有一个aln域,它里面配对的是值value和描述description例如  { “yes/是”、“no/否”}
那么这个aln域修饰的字段只要使用combobox控件就会出现弹出式下拉框,供你选值

表域,依据我的理解——为一张表,它将根据你建的表域生成一张表,即数据的呈现,怎么感觉自己说不清楚了呢..........


问题3.关联有什么用?
关联这个东西,我现在估计一时讲不对吧,感觉就是将2张表连接起来,完成一个查询并可根据关联呈现你所需要的数据。
举个例子吧,我从人员表带值返回人员,结果可能系统会返回呈现给你人员的id,而不是人员的真实姓名,这时候就是关联发挥它作用的时候了。



TIPS赶紧恶补sql知识吧~~~~~~~~~~~~~~~~


心情这周主要去外地了下,所以准备得不怎么好,思路也有点乱,不好意思啦...................
谢谢关注
————————————————————————————————————————————————————
下帖预告
1.子表使用(类似pr行)
2.标签项使用
3.关于lookups
发表于 2013/8/27 22:44:46 | 显示全部楼层
hnnnn00 发表于 2013/8/23 21:15
问题1.我的例子中使用到了附件控件,该怎么样完成其功能呢?

1.在表中添加关联DOCLINKS,子对象DOCLINK语 ...

问题一:下载不了是因为没有发布附件服务,请使用中间件发布附件server
问题二:域常用的有aln域和同义词域,至于表域是从指定的对象中查询符合条件的数据(这个你可以动手试试)


发表于 2013/8/27 22:48:08 | 显示全部楼层
本帖最后由 36032075 于 2013/8/27 22:55 编辑
hnnnn00 发表于 2013/8/16 21:04
问题1.maximo是嘛东东,能吃吗?

提问要想深入maximo需要哪些知识?

maxmodules是模块表
maxmenu表为菜单树形结构表

maxmenu表中 position字段是排序字段 模块和其中的功能排序要尽量放到一起

附上功能设计到的表
maxapps 应用表

maxpresentation 应用XML

sigoption  选择操作

applicationauth  安全组应用程序授权、

maxlabels      Maximo 本地特定标签、

appdoctype  标识可供应用程序使用的文档类型。
发表于 2013/8/27 22:57:09 | 显示全部楼层
没事来倒个乱

点评

对了,我现在装maximo软件老是报语言包装入错误,该怎么解决啊  发表于 2013/8/30 13:16
谢谢你来帮我哦  发表于 2013/8/30 13:05
谢谢你来帮我哦  发表于 2013/8/30 13:05
 楼主| 发表于 2013/9/7 13:15:21 | 显示全部楼层
问题1.子表使用(类似pr行)
要完成类似PR行的作用需准备的工作有:
1.建立子表child,父表parent
2.子表中添加要与父表发生关联的字段,一般是父表parent的parentid(就如同有学生表和成绩表,学生表中有学生id,成绩表中也有学生id)
3.在父表parent中添加关联,子对象为子表child,关系为   parentid=:parentid(child表中的字段=当前parent表中的字段)
4.关联建立成功,在程序设计器中可以设置控件的关系,或通过关系名.child表中字段访问child表中的字段。

提问我想通过关联改变子表的字段该怎么实现〉?

问题2.标签项使用
在应用程序设计器中“选择操作”下,添加/修改签名选项,注意电子签名已启用?和可见?选项。
问题3.关于lookups
lookups可由应用程序设计器导出定义,
其类型一般为
- <table id="address" inputmode="readonly" selectmode="single">
- <tablebody displayrowsperpage="20" filterable="true" filterexpanded="true" id="address_lookup_tablebody">
  <tablecol dataattribute="addresscode" id="address_lookup_tablebody_col_1" mxevent="selectrecord" mxevent_desc="转到 %1" sortable="true" type="link" />
  <tablecol dataattribute="description" id="address_lookup_tablebody_col_2" mxevent="selectrecord" mxevent_desc="转到 %1" sortable="true" type="link" />
  <tablecol dataattribute="orgid" id="address_lookup_tablebody_col_3" mxevent="selectrecord" mxevent_desc="转到 %1" sortable="true" type="link" />
  </tablebody>
  </table>
其中tableid决定了控件“查找”这个值该怎么填,设计成功后进入应用程序点击查找会弹出对话框

提问若我要想将对话框中的数据记录信息带回到当前应用程序中,该怎么做?越多方法越好!

点评

这个我也很想知道....  发表于 2013/9/9 09:56
您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|Archiver|壹佰网 ERP100 ( 京ICP备12025635号 京ICP证120590号 )  

Copyright © 2005-2012 北京海之大网络技术有限责任公司 服务器托管由互联互通
手机:13911575376
网站技术点击发送消息给对方83569622   广告&合作 点击发送消息给对方27675401   点击发送消息给对方634043306   咨询及人才点击发送消息给对方138011526

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表